In spite of many challenges in 2020, the San Mateo County Harbor District has kept on course. Indeed, the Harbor District may be one of the most productive public agencies you’ve never heard of. But even though much of our work flies below the radar, the district provides essential services that support local economic activity, protect our coastlines, and provide access to our county’s harbors for every San Mateo County resident.

As always, the district supported San Mateo County’s commercial fishing industry at Pillar Point Harbor, operated Oyster Point Marina and the ferry terminal in South San Francisco, and funded infrastructure improvements at these facilities in 2020. District leadership also championed clean water efforts, provided ongoing water rescue operations, and facilitated environmental protections along much of San Mateo County’s coasts.
